压下量对铸态42CrMo钢动态再结晶的影响研究 被引量:5

Affect of Deformation Degree on Dynamic Recrystallization Process of ZG42CrMo Steel

摘要 运用刚粘塑性有限元Deform软件和热力耦合方法对铸态42CrMo钢热压缩过程中动态再结晶行为进行了研究,得到了热压缩过程中动态再结晶百分数分布规律。模拟发现再结晶晶粒细化区主要分布在心部大变形区和接触边缘区域,鼓部外圈仍为粗晶区。通过金相观察法验证了模拟的正确性。 The disciplines of dynamic recrystallization fraction of as—cast 42CrMo steel during hot compression process have been obtained by use of the coupled thermo—mechanical analysis method with visco—plastic finite element Deform—3D software.The results show that fine—grained zone has been mainly distributed in the center zone and the contact edges zone of the columns specimen,while the outer circle is still coarse grain zone.The accuracy of numerical simulation has been tested and verified through the analysis of metallographic observation.
